About CUSCO

Charming Cusco in Peru Offering a Slice of History

Cusco is a naturally beautiful Inca city which combines the best of its homegrown styles and that of the West. Though people usually come up here to go on to Machu Picchu, cisco too has a lot to offer tourists. No wonder they end up being mesmerised by its charm.

History
This Inca city was founded in the 11th century. The first Inca ruler Manco Capac ruled Cusco for 40 years. But the city saw some development only in the 15th century under the rule of Inca Pachacutec, who extended the boundaries of his empire as far as Argentina and Chile in the south and Columbia and Ecuador in the north. However, this golden period came to an end when the Spanish conquerors, under Francisco Pizarro, annexed Cusco in 1534 and made it part of the kingdom of King Charles V. With this invasion, the floodgates of multiculturalism opened and made its mark on each facet of Peruvian life. Pachacutec’s winter home, better known as Machu Picchu, is the closest Inca site that tourists visit even today.

Popular Places
The Plaza de Armas houses the churches of the Society of Jesus and the cathedral and is very highly visited. Among temples, the Koricancha (Sun Temple), is highly worshipped and is home to over 4,000 priests and attendants. Other tourist attractions are Ajlla Wasi, the very picturesque Saint Blas District, replete with the works of artists, and the Church of Santo Domingo, Museum of Religious Art and Museo Palacio Municipal. There is also a handicrafts gallery at the Museo Hilario Mendívil. People love going to folk dances at the Centro Qosqo de Arte Nativo on Avenida El Sol, which has been running everyday for the past 25 years.

Getting Around
Cusco is a very safe city with all means of public transportation like buses, minibuses, taxis and trains available. To go up to Machu Picchu, it’s best to go by train and then by bus to the citadel.

Places of Entertainment
At night, the bars and discos light up the city. Most of them are near the Plaza de Armas. People often go clubbing too and some of the better clubs here are Mama Africa, Kamikase, Mythology, El Garabatos and Ukukus.

Here, the adventurous indulge in sports such as parachuting, trekking, mountain biking, rafting, delta flying and 4x4 motor cross.

Food
Food in Cusco is no problem at all as it has all kinds of cuisines for even the fussiest palate. Most of the restaurants are located at Plaza de Armas. Typical Cuscan food includes picanterías and chicherías, which you must dig into. If you’re visiting Cusco in the winter, try Quso Kapiche, a stew of boiled lima beans and potatoes and seasoning. In February, they make a traditional soup of beef, bacon, lamb and pork with vegetables and rice—absolutely divine!

Cusco has all the means of entertainment, by day or night. It’s a great shopping area as you can pick up all kinds of handicrafts—caps, quilts, shawls, blankets, ponchos, sweaters, etc. It’s best to buy these in the Centro Artesaenal in Cusco, the Sacred Valley or in Pisaq’s craft market.

Cusco is also known for its unique pottery, jewellery, etc. You can check out the following stores: El Molino for imitation and imported goods, San Pedro for local produce, Mercado Mollina for just about everything and Pisac for food, ceramics and jewelry.
